Casting has been announced for the upcoming national tour of the Tony-nominated musical Come From Away.

The complete company will be made up of Kevin Carolan, Harter Clingman, Nick Duckart, Chamblee Ferguson, Becky Gulsvig, Julie Johnson, Christine Toy Johnson, James Earl Jones II, Megan McGinnis, Andrew Samonsky, Danielle K. Thomas, Emily Walton, Marika Aubrey, Jane Bunting, Michael Brian Dunn, Julie Garnyé, Adam Halpin, and Aaron Michael Ray.

The show is written by Irene Sankoff and David Hein, and directed by Tony winner Christopher Ashley. Set against the backdrop of the tragic events of September 11, 2001, the show follows what happens when 38 planes and 6,579 passengers are forced to land in Gander, doubling the population of "one small town on the edge of the world." It was nominated for seven 2017 Tony Awards, winning one for Christopher Ashley's direction.

Come From Away will begin its North American tour in October 2018 at Seattle's 5th Avenue Theatre. The tour will go on to play more than 60 cities, including Los Angeles (the Ahmanson), Denver (Buell Theatre), San Francisco (Golden Gate Theatre), Vancouver (Queen Elizabeth), Calgary (Southern Alberta Jubilee Auditorium), Orlando (Dr. Phillips Center), Cleveland (Connor Palace), Ottawa (National Art Centre), and many more across the United States and Canada.
